Output d129381775a20d6bb5fd3e3642f0668978de86f8e24d8ded1d9348566995e590:0

value
1580447
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bed4a15db39fe1059ed0a0bbae45db608848a1c1 OP_EQUAL
address
3K632oib7i7UV4z5mZ1VYJbAgxTKGtDRvY
transaction
d129381775a20d6bb5fd3e3642f0668978de86f8e24d8ded1d9348566995e590
spent
true